A-D are assigned by campus and topics may vary. The courses focus on all aspects of theatre. Emphasis will be placed on maximum use of the body, voice, and mind through improvisation, pantomime, blocking, movement, stage pictures, and stage combat. Specialty makeup, a study of dialects for the stage, and internalizing the actor’s character will be studied. Attendance at performances required. The names of these classes differ with the high school in which they are organized. Classes include but are not limited to all aspects of children’s theatre, advanced acting techniques for camera and stage, writing, producing, and directing, advanced repertoire, improvisation, and video production.
